u'ceph_tuning_settings' error while re-deploying env

Bug #1658699 reported by Michael Polenchuk
6
This bug affects 1 person
Affects Status Importance Assigned to Milestone
Fuel for OpenStack
Fix Released
High
Michael Polenchuk
Newton
Fix Released
High
Michael Polenchuk

Bug Description

Detailed bug description:
 Start a deploy, which fails; then try hitting "deploy changes" again,
 we get an error ("u'ceph_tuning_settings'") at task serialization, before deployment starts;
 nailgun app.log says ceph_tuning_settings is empty.

Steps to reproduce:
 1. Create & deploy new Fuel env;
 2. Deploy finishes (with failure or not)
 3. Deploy changes again (re-deploy)

Expected results:
 Redeploy is carried out normally.

Actual result:
 Task serialization fails due to u'ceph_tuning_settings' being None.

Description of the environment:
 Fuel 10+
 Storage: ceph

Tags: swarm-fail
Changed in fuel:
milestone: none → 11.0
status: New → Confirmed
assignee: nobody → Michael Polenchuk (mpolenchuk)
importance: Undecided → High
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to fuel-library (master)

Fix proposed to branch: master
Review: https://review.openstack.org/424509

Changed in fuel:
status: Confirmed → In Progress
Revision history for this message
Dmitry Belyaninov (dbelyaninov) wrote :
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to fuel-library (master)

Reviewed: https://review.openstack.org/424509
Committed: https://git.openstack.org/cgit/openstack/fuel-library/commit/?id=57a64b40327fd9f27ea7288eced8f764a5f2b70c
Submitter: Jenkins
Branch: master

commit 57a64b40327fd9f27ea7288eced8f764a5f2b70c
Author: Michael Polenchuk <email address hidden>
Date: Tue Jan 24 12:31:31 2017 +0400

    Safely get the ceph tuning settings

    Avoid case when storage data ain't changed
    that triggers calculating a non-existent key.

    Change-Id: Ifbac52e0e28db073d8773c9ff49019f480641385
    Closes-Bug: #1658699

Changed in fuel:
status: In Progress → Fix Committed
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ix proposed to fuel-library (stable/newton)

Fix proposed to branch: stable/newton
Review: https://review.openstack.org/430105

tags: added: swarm-fail
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ix merged to fuel-library (stable/newton)

Reviewed: https://review.openstack.org/430105
Committed: https://git.openstack.org/cgit/openstack/fuel-library/commit/?id=378528c9d6201a0c8fd7598d4ceaef5b13028652
Submitter: Jenkins
Branch: stable/newton

commit 378528c9d6201a0c8fd7598d4ceaef5b13028652
Author: Michael Polenchuk <email address hidden>
Date: Tue Jan 24 12:31:31 2017 +0400

    Safely get the ceph tuning settings

    Avoid case when storage data ain't changed
    that triggers calculating a non-existent key.

    Change-Id: Ifbac52e0e28db073d8773c9ff49019f480641385
    Closes-Bug: #1658699
    (cherry picked from commit 57a64b40327fd9f27ea7288eced8f764a5f2b70c)

Revision history for this message
OpenStack Infra (hudson-openstack) wrote : Fix included in openstack/fuel-library 11.0.0.0rc1

This issue was fixed in the openstack/fuel-library 11.0.0.0rc1 release candidate.

Changed in fuel: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.